The Imperative of Secure, Transparent Payment Ecosystems
In online gambling, trust hinges on secure transaction processes. Recent surveys reveal that over 70% of potential players consider payment security their top priority before engaging with an operator (Global Gambling Report, 2022). This underscores the industry’s shift toward sophisticated fraud prevention techniques and transparent payment methods.
State-of-the-art payment solutions now incorporate technologies such as end-to-end encryption, biometric authentication, and blockchain-based transactions. These innovations reduce deposit and withdrawal fraud, bolster compliance with Anti-Money Laundering (AML) standards, and promote rapid, frictionless fund transfers — all critical for maintaining competitive advantage.

The Role of Digital Identity and Responsible Gaming Tools
Alongside transaction security, digital identity verification techniques—such as biometric ID checks and AI-driven KYC processes—limit underage gambling and fraud. These measures, like those employed by licensed operators promoting transparency, have become industry best practices.
Additionally, responsible gaming features, integrated seamlessly into the user experience, help balance engagement with player well-being. These include self-exclusion options, deposit limits, and real-time alerts, often facilitated through intuitive interfaces.
